Running real Mac Pro 3,1 (Early 2008)

I've implemented the nvram edit bash-3.2# nvram boot-args="kext-dev-mode=1" and rebooted.

However this perfectly loadable kext in 10.9 doesn't work in 10.10 Public Beta 1.

This kext changes my PCIe SATA-III controllers to show as internal devices and removes the Orange Icons (I had to mod it to work for my cards - running two SATA3 controllers).

If someone has a different solution instead of this kext I'd be happy to hear it / test it.

What bootloader are you using? Don't use nvram to enable kext-dev-mode, you need to put it in you're bootloader's kernel flags. If you're using clover there's an autopatching method available, otherwise you need to patch appleahciport.
